Injection molding stands as the predominant approach for mass-producing plastic goods. This method involves melting plastic, injecting it into molds, ejecting the finalized product, and then repeating the cycle.

Insert molding proves to be a highly practical injection molding technique that enhances the strength or other properties of the final part by integrating additional materials.

Overmolding is a process where various materials are layered to create a composite article. Typically, this method entails injecting a base material over one or more pre-existing parts to integrate them into a unified whole.

Q: What is plastic injection molding?

A: Plastic injection molding is a manufacturing process that involves melting plastic pellets and injecting them into a mold to create a specific shape or part.

Q: How does plastic injection molding work?

A: The process starts with the melting of plastic pellets, which are then injected into a mold cavity. The plastic is cooled and solidified, and the mold is opened to release the finished product.

Q: What are the benefits of plastic injection molding?

A: Plastic injection molding offers high production efficiency, precision, and versatility in design. It also allows for cost-effective mass production of plastic parts.

Q: What types of materials can be used in plastic injection molding?

A: A wide range of thermoplastics and thermosetting plastics can be used in plastic injection molding, including ABS, PVC, and nylon.

Q: How long does a plastic injection molding process take?

A: The time it takes to complete a plastic injection molding process can vary depending on the complexity of the part and the production volume. However, most processes can be completed within a few seconds to a few minutes.

Q: What are some common challenges in plastic injection molding?

A: Common challenges in plastic injection molding include warping, sink marks, and air traps. These issues can be mitigated through proper mold design and processing techniques.

Q: Is plastic injection molding suitable for prototyping?

A: Yes, plastic injection molding is an ideal manufacturing process for prototyping due to its ability to produce high-quality, precise parts quickly and cost-effectively.
